K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

• Perform system integration, verification, cost and risk, and supportability analyses for total systems, including concept, design, fabrication, test, installation, operation and maintenance.
• Ensures the logical and systematic conversion of customer or product requirements into total systems solutions that acknowledge technical, schedule, and cost constraints.
• Performs functional and timeline analysis, detailed trade studies, requirements allocation and interface definition studies to translate customer requirements into hardware and software specifications.
• Works with SGN project teams to deploy Integrated Product Delivery and Support (IPDS); including process and guidelines tailoring, training, product installation, and end user support.
• Ensure assigned technical tasks are completed on-time and within given requirements. Actively identify new technological opportunities that will help achieve incremental or step change improvements.
